I don't think he does try to sound like Prince at all. He's definately been influenced by him though. The one song where you can really hear that is "Debra" off of "Midnight Vultures".
His new album is great, but if you're new to the whole Beck thing, then Midnight Vultures and Odelay are the best two to start with. Sea Change is also an amazing album. | |
